Conversion Formula
zm = AU × 1.495978707e+32
About Astronomical Units
An astronomical unit (AU) is the average distance between Earth and the Sun, precisely defined as 149,597,870.7 kilometers. This unit provides a convenient scale for measuring distances within our solar system. Mars orbits at 1.5 AU, Jupiter at 5.2 AU, and Neptune at about 30 AU from the Sun. The dwarf planet Pluto reaches up to 49 AU away. Light takes about 8.3 minutes to travel 1 AU, explaining why we see the Sun as it was 8 minutes ago. The AU is fundamental in astronomy and space exploration.
About Zeptometers
A zeptometer (zm) is one sextillionth of a meter (10⁻²¹ m), 1,000 times larger than a yoctometer but still far beyond measurable scales. This unit exists in the realm of theoretical particle physics and quantum mechanics. While no physical structures exist at this scale, zeptometers are occasionally referenced in discussions about quantum fluctuations and high-energy particle interactions at colliders like the Large Hadron Collider, where particles are probed at incredibly small distances.
